5.4.4 How to configure redundant input/output modules (PROFINET IO)
Introduction
You configure the redundant I/O modules in Redundant I/O using HW Config.
Note
Redundant operation is possible only with certain I/O modules of the ET 200SP HA. For
additional information, please refer to the following documents:
Documentation
PCS 7 - Released Modules
Manual
Automation System S7-400H; High Availability Systems
Note
Only input/output modules with the same article number and the same product version in the
analog or digital version can be used.
Assigning redundant modules
Redundant modules can be assigned to each other for the ET 200SP HA as follows:
The peripheral modules are located in the same ET 200SP HA station.
The peripheral modules are located on the same terminal block (TB 45...D)
